Understanding the Basics of the Chicken Road Game
At its core, the chicken road game is remarkably straightforward. A chicken embarks on a journey along a track comprised of multiple lines. As the chicken progresses, a multiplier increases with each step it takes. The player’s objective is to cash out their bet before the chicken crashes – encounters an obstacle and ends the round. The longer the chicken runs, the higher the multiplier, and consequently, the larger the potential payout. However, the risk is that the game can end at any moment, resulting in the loss of the initial stake. The Role of RTP and Betting Range
The Return to Player (RTP) is a crucial metric for any casino game, indicating the percentage of stakes returned to players over the long term. The chicken road game boasts a competitive 98% RTP, meaning, on average, players can expect to receive $98 back for every $100 wagered. This high RTP is particularly appealing to players seeking a favorable edge. The game also accommodates a broad spectrum of betting ranges, from $0.01 to $200 per round, appealing to players with varying bankrolls. This flexibility ensures that both casual players and high rollers can participate. The maximum potential win achievable is $20,000, although only achievable on the Hard or Hardcore difficulty settings when the multiplier reaches 100x.
